Default Awesome cigar night

I was "Mr Mom" last night, so after the kids were in bed and with the wife gone for the evening, I decided to have a bonfire and try a new cigar. I had been to my local store a couple of weeks ago, and someone suggested a Gran Habano, Habano #3 Gran Robusto. It was a huge beast of a cigar, and I definitely needed a big bonfire to get through this one!

Per some suggestions, I decided to drink water as to not taint the flavors of the cigar, and I got all set to light the fire and the cigar! Honestly, I was very impressed at the cigar, and I liked drinking water to clean my mouth between draws. I could really taste more!

I really wish that I could give you all of the flavors that I was experiencing, but I'm just too inexperienced for that. It was just an awesome cigar...good medium body...even burn...medium draw....about 90 minutes of enjoyment time. Overall it was an awesome night! I might even look for a box of these in a smaller size to age in my humidor.

Thought that I'd share!
